The Myths of Entrepreneurship: Full Time vs. Part Time

The episode entitled "Full Time versus Part Time" meticulously scrutinizes the multifaceted challenges and advantages associated with the transition from part-time entrepreneurial endeavors to full-time business ownership. We elucidate that the prevailing misconception equating true entrepreneurship solely with full-time commitment is fundamentally flawed; many successful ventures thrive under part-time dedication. The discussion will encompass essential financial considerations, the significance of establishing well-defined business objectives, and the altered mindset required for effective business ownership. Moreover, we shall accentuate the myriad benefits of self-employment, including enhanced flexibility in scheduling and the ability to align work hours with optimal productivity peaks. Through personal narratives and practical insights, we aim to dismantle stereotypes surrounding different entrepreneurial commitments and encourage listeners to recognize their intrinsic value within the creative business landscape.

Takeaways:

  • The transition from part-time to full-time entrepreneurship involves significant mindset shifts that emphasize value over time.
  • Establishing clear financial goals is paramount, as it dictates the sustainability of one's business.
  • Effective time management and the ability to set boundaries are critical for balancing multiple roles while maintaining productivity.
  • Creative entrepreneurs must develop systems and processes that allow for efficiency to maximize their impact without adhering to traditional work hours.
  • Self-awareness regarding one's peak productivity times can enhance business outcomes and personal satisfaction in entrepreneurial endeavors.
  • Engaging with must-read resources such as 'The E Myth Revisited' can provide valuable insights for entrepreneurs looking to scale their business effectively.
